Marriage-based green cards are one of the most common paths to U.S. permanent residency, but they’re not automatic approvals. In this video, I’ll break down the five biggest reasons for denials — and what you can do to protect your case: 1️⃣ Affidavit of Support (Form I-864): If you get a Request for Evidence (RFE), don’t guess. You only get one chance to fix it — Speak with an attorney right away. 2️⃣ Insufficient Evidence of Good-Faith Marriage: Bank statements alone aren’t enough — overwhelm the officer with proof. 3️⃣ Criminal Issues or Old Removal Orders: Past problems can trigger denials or even detention. Know your history and consult an attorney before filing. 4️⃣ Errors, Omissions & Missing Documents: Double-check everything before you submit. 5️⃣ Preference Category without Maintaining Lawful Status: If you’re filing an I-130 through a preference category, you must maintain lawful status until your visa becomes available. ⚖️ Bottom line: Preparation and strategy are key.
